Logistics and Inventory Officer
Tabono Consult Ltd, on behalf of its client, is seeking a detail-oriented and highly organized Logistics and Inventory Officer to be based at Kilimanjaro International Airport. The role serves as an independent control function separate from the sales team, with primary responsibility for ensuring inventory accuracy, maintaining stock integrity, and preventing losses, discrepancies, errors, or shrinkage throughout the supply chain process.
The successful candidate will oversee shipment receiving activities, inventory verification, stock control, documentation management, and coordination with customs authorities and operational stakeholders. This position requires strong attention to detail, excellent record-keeping skills, and the ability to maintain transparency and accountability in all inventory-related activities.
Responsibilities
- Receive and verify all incoming shipments at Kilimanjaro International Airport.
- Act as the primary on-site contact for shipment arrival, clearance, and logistics-related matters.
- Maintain productive working relationships with customs officials and airport stakeholders.
- Support the resolution of operational challenges, including shipment delays, inspections, missing documentation, and clearance issues.
- Physically inspect incoming goods against packing lists, invoices, and shipping documentation.
- Verify quantities, product references, specifications, and physical condition of received items.
- Immediately report discrepancies such as shortages, damages, excess items, or incorrect deliveries.
- Conduct regular physical stock counts and monthly inventory audits.
- Investigate inventory variances and prepare detailed discrepancy reports independently from the sales team.
- Maintain accurate, up-to-date, and organized inventory records.
- Monitor stock handling processes to minimize losses, damages, errors, and shrinkage.
- Support the Loss Prevention Manager in implementing and maintaining inventory control procedures.
- Ensure complete transparency and traceability of all stock movements.
- Maintain proper documentation for shipments, inventory inspections, stock counts, and reconciliation activities.
- Assist in implementing inventory management best practices and operational controls.
- Ensure compliance with company policies and inventory management procedures.
